Compared with ordinary gear transmission, the harmonic drive has the advantages of simple structure, small volume, light weight, high transmission precision, stable transmission, large range of transmission ratio and could work in high vacuum sealed space etc. It has been widely used in the field of aerospace, communications, robotics, automotive, medical equipment, general machinery etc.The flexible gear is the harmonic drive’s elastic component for power transmission. It is prone to fatigue damage and affects the character of service of the harmonic reducer. Our work is supported by the National Natural Science Foundation of China(Grant NO.50975295). This paper studies the transmission error and drive backlash of the harmonic reducer with composite material layer.The main research contents of this paper are as follows:① Under the rated speed and load conditions, using dynamic simulation method, We conducted a comparative study of common harmonic drive reducer and harmonic drive reducer with composite layer on transmission error. The results show that the addition of composite material layer extends the stability state of harmonic drive, while transmission error will be reduced, peak to peak remained unchanged.② Drive backlash measurements of harmonic reducer suggest that the variation trend of backlash parameter and torsional stiffness.③ Under the same working condition, we use transient dynamics to analysis the ordinary harmonic reducer, harmonic reducer partly added composite material and harmonic reducer largely added composite material. The results show that harmonic reducer with composite material layer is better than ordinary harmonic reducer in terms of backlash and torsional stiffness. Harmonic reducer with composite material layer performs better in the high-precision transmission system.
